Transaction 32d26b1199dae3850e3d91d8bcf4543ee59bf32012099a1d08856a67b4865364

1 Input
2 Outputs
  • 32d26b1199dae3850e3d91d8bcf4543ee59bf32012099a1d08856a67b4865364:0
  • value  170000000
    address  32PFqqA8zRsYxU68DAcVdiySu1XfnuDUsK
  • 32d26b1199dae3850e3d91d8bcf4543ee59bf32012099a1d08856a67b4865364:1
  • value  135394536
    address  3AhzWbCY1dJMQPYdqZmETrLf1WJ43gGa8a